一个AngularJS应用程序在桌面上工作得很好,但在移动端却不能正常呈现(实际代码显示)。这是在安卓手机上。
我想看看控制台中显示了什么错误。
是否有可能在移动上的chrome应用程序上打开JS控制台(就像在桌面上一样)?
一个AngularJS应用程序在桌面上工作得很好,但在移动端却不能正常呈现(实际代码显示)。这是在安卓手机上。
我想看看控制台中显示了什么错误。
是否有可能在移动上的chrome应用程序上打开JS控制台(就像在桌面上一样)?
当前回答
请帮自己一个忙,按下简单的按钮:
从Play商店下载Web Inspector(开源)。
注意:ATTOW,控制台输出不接受rest参数!例如,如果你有这样的东西:
console.log('one', 'two', 'three');
你只会看到
一个
登录到控制台。你需要手动将参数包装在数组中并连接,如下所示:
console.log([ 'one', 'two', 'three' ].join(' '));
以查看预期的输出。
但这款应用是开源的!一个补丁可能即将到来!修补者甚至可以是你!
其他回答
原来的答案似乎不再有效了。从当前的Chrome开发者文档来看,以下是你需要完成的基本步骤:
打开Android上的开发者选项屏幕。请参见配置设备上开发人员选项。 选择“开启USB调试”。 在你的开发机器上,打开Chrome。 进入chrome://inspect#设备。 确保“发现USB设备”复选框已启用。
之后,在你的Android设备上打开Chrome浏览器(并确认USB调试提示,以防它弹出)。切换回您的PC,您应该看到当前打开的浏览器选项卡:
如果您的设备选项卡没有出现,您可能需要通过激活移动设备上的文件传输来触发USB调试提示。
远程调试Firefox是另一种选择。这里提到了这些步骤
使用Kiwi浏览器应用程序
允许您安装所有chrome扩展以及访问开发工具(控制台,…)
Or
要访问和测试不同移动浏览器的所有控制台,您可以使用以下类似的网站:
https://www.browserstack.com/
请帮自己一个忙,按下简单的按钮:
从Play商店下载Web Inspector(开源)。
注意:ATTOW,控制台输出不接受rest参数!例如,如果你有这样的东西:
console.log('one', 'two', 'three');
你只会看到
一个
登录到控制台。你需要手动将参数包装在数组中并连接,如下所示:
console.log([ 'one', 'two', 'three' ].join(' '));
以查看预期的输出。
但这款应用是开源的!一个补丁可能即将到来!修补者甚至可以是你!
Kiwi浏览器不仅允许您使用Chrome开发工具,还可以同时查看页面。
如果你使用Android分屏,你可以打开一个窗口并将开发工具移动到一个新窗口。